Fueled by late nights in basement studios and frequent runs to the local café for coffee, Pyramid Tropic is a study in contrasts. One member is known as the singer/songwriter of a Toronto-based indie pop band while the other is recognized for designing music production software used by programmers working with Bjork, Coldplay and Depeche Mode. The chemistry was instant and the creative rush resulted in a flood of tracks being completed in their respective studios.

The band’s new single, “Last Forever” is a percussive, synth-based dance track.

| MARSHALL |BRISBANE ROCKERS RELEASE NEW SINGLE ‘DUMBSTRUCK’ + ANNOUNCE UPCOMING EP RELEASE + LAUNCH SHOW  

Brisbane based rock outfit MARSHALL have just released their new single ‘DumbStruck’. The band have also announced the upcoming release of their new EP ‘A Thousand Years High’ (set for release on Feb 28th) and a launch show on the same day at The Milk Factory in Brisbane. MARSHALL create a powerful brand of music that is both raw and hard-hitting.   The band is fronted by singer/songwriter Shaun Marshall, who has been writing music since the ripe age of 13. Shaun has played in a plethora of bands across the UK and Australia, and has an extremely diverse musical resume.  

MARSHALL released their single called ‘Strive And Repair’ in 2018. The single was the first offering from the band’s forthcoming EP. The EP is an epic and progressive collection of heavy rock songs that was produced by Ben Kerswell and
Allan Lahey.

 New single ‘DumbStruck’ is available for download on all major online stores.
